Breakdown of Internet Poker:
Web poker, also called on-line poker, could be the electronic version associated with conventional card Online Texas Holdem game played in gambling enterprises and poker spaces. Permits players to participate in real-time poker games via desktop computer computer systems, smartphones, alongside electronic products. With the help of protected internet connections and advanced level computer software, players can participate in multiplayer games, vie against opponents from around the entire world, and test their particular skills at any time, everywhere.
Benefits of Online Poker:
The interest in internet poker is due to its many advantages. Firstly, on line platforms provide a convenient and available technique people to savor the video game without the necessity to go to real casinos. They save both money and time, making poker available to a bigger market. Additionally, net poker provides a wider number of game choices, including various variations of poker and share amounts, providing towards choices and spending plans of a varied player base. Also, digital systems often supply players with tutorials, tips, and methods, enabling novices to understand and enhance their abilities.
Disadvantages of Internet Poker:
While net poker offers several advantages, it is not without its drawbacks. The absence of face to face connection eliminates the chance to review opponents' body gestures and facial expressions, which are crucial components of old-fashioned poker. Additionally, the existence of virtual systems and anonymity may lead to increased risks of fraud, collusion, and hacking, necessitating strict laws and safe methods to safeguard people' interests. Finally, the convenience of on the web play might donate to addicting betting behaviors, needing responsible betting projects and adequate player support mechanisms.
